Dr. Dimitrios Savvas

Dr. Dimitrios Savvas

Department of Crop Science, Agricultural University of Athens Iera Odos 75, 11855 Athens, Greece;
Dimitrios Savvas was born in Ioannina, Greece in 1961. He was awarded a Diploma in Agriculture from the Agricultural University of Athens (AUA) in 1985 and a Ph.D. degree from the University of Bonn, Germany, in 1992. From 1996 to 2006 he was affiliated with the Technological Educational Institution of Epirus. Since 2006 he is a Professor at the Department of Crop Science of the Agricultural University of Athens. Since October 2016 he is the Director of the Laboratory of Vegetable Production and, since September 2019, he is the Dean of the Faculty of Plant Sciences. He specializes in soilless culture, plant nutrition, water management, and applied stress physiology with emphasis on salinity and greenhouse crops. He has published over 110 papers in refereed international scientific journals and many other papers in congress proceedings (Acta Hort.) and as book chapters. He has an h-index of 26 in Scopus and 1980 hetero-citations of his publications (updated December 2021). According to the bibliographic classification of Baas J, Boyack K, Ioannidis JPA. (2021): Updated science-wide author databases of standardized citation indicators” conducted by Stanford University for Elsevier (https://elsevier.digitalcommonsdata.com/datasets/btchxktzyw/3), Professor Savvas ranks within the top 2% of scientists worldwide in his scientific field. He has been involved in many EU research projects, either as coordinator or as a member of the research team. In the last 5 years, in addition to several national research projects, he has been the coordinator of the AUA team in the European research projects LEGUME FUTURES (FP7, coordinator for AUA), EUROLEGUME (FP7, coordinator for AUA), TOMRES (HORIZON2020), TRUE (HORIZON2020) and VEGADAPT (PRIMA) and member of the research team in the H2020 Project RADIANT. Dr. Carmit Ziv

Dr. Carmit Ziv

Department of Postharvest Science, Agricultural Research Organization (ARO), Volcani Center, 68 HaMakkabbim Road, P.O. Box 15159, Rishon LeZiyyon 7505101, Israe;
Carmit Ziv completed her PhD. in Plant Protection at the Hebrew University of Jerusalem and continued as a Post-doctoral fellow at the Weizmann Institute of Science, Department of Plant and Environmental Sciences. Currently Dr. Ziv is a researcher at the Department of Postharvest Science, ARO and the head of the laboratory for Postharvest pathology of vegetables. Her research interest is Postharvest disease control of vegetables; Environment-friendly treatments to control postharvest fungal rot; Tolerant mechanisms of phytopathogenic fungi to low temperatures during cold storage. The effect of altered fruit composition during ripening on fungal pathogenicity; Lipid metabolism affecting the interactions between fruits and pathogenic fungi during storage. The effect of plant viruses on postharvest performance of vegetables.

Dr. Alessandra Di Francesco

Dr. Alessandra Di Francesco

Plant Pathology, University of Udine, Italy;
Alessandra Di Francesco completed her Ph.D. in Plant Pathology in 2015 at Bologna University with the thesis ‘Aureobasidium pullulans as biological control agent: modes of action’ and she was a post doc until 2021. Alessandra has 10 years of experience in academic research in plant pathology, postharvest diseases, and biological control methods, gaining experience in these sectors. She published 32 publications in SCI Journals (during 2014-2022), 25 as first author (588 citations; h index 13, based on Scopus) and two patents. Since 2022, Alessandra started to work as senior researcher in Plant pathology at Udine University.
